There is a great tradition at the low-scoring fest in Scottsdale, AZ...

In the tradition of "stadium golf", the course designers created am amphitheater around the par-3 16th hole's green.

And the fans get rowdy.

And the players seem to encourage it.

They used to have caddies race to the green on that hole.

They used to throw souvenirs into the crowd.

Well, the former was banned last year.

The latter, by PGA edict, was banned this year in this posting on the course, which one (apparently) player had the perfect response to.
